Foundation Leak Repair in Birmingham, AL
Foundation leak repair services address issues related to water infiltration through the foundation of a property. These projects typically involve identifying the source of leaks, such as cracks, poor drainage, or damaged waterproofing systems, and implementing solutions to prevent further water intrusion. Commonly requested by homeowners experiencing basement flooding, damp walls, or foundation deterioration, these services help protect the structural integrity of the property and reduce the risk of mold and water damage.
Property owners should understand that foundation leak repair may include sealing cracks, installing or upgrading drainage systems, and applying waterproof coatings. Before requesting this service, it is helpful to know if there are visible signs of water intrusion, such as pooling water, efflorescence, or musty odors, and whether the property has experienced previous water issues. Accurate assessment of the leak’s source can ensure appropriate repairs and long-term protection of the foundation.

Common Foundation Leak Repair Jobs
Foundation Leak Repair - addresses water intrusion that can weaken the structural integrity of a home.
Crack sealing - involves filling and sealing foundation cracks to prevent further water entry.
Waterproofing solutions - apply barriers and coatings to keep basements dry and protect against moisture.
Drainage corrections - improve exterior drainage systems to direct water away from the foundation.
Interior sealing - install sealants and vapor barriers inside to reduce moisture infiltration.
Leak detection - identify sources of leaks to target repairs effectively and prevent future issues.
Foundation Leak Repair Questions
What causes foundation leaks? Foundation leaks are often due to poor drainage, soil movement, or cracks in the foundation allowing water intrusion.
How can I tell if my foundation has a leak? Signs include damp or stained basement walls, musty odors, or visible water pooling near the foundation.
What types of repair methods are available? Repairs may involve sealing cracks, installing drainage systems, or applying waterproof coatings to prevent water entry.
Is foundation leak repair necessary for my property? Addressing leaks helps prevent structural damage, mold growth, and further water-related issues over time.
